Neighborhood Overview
Located in the quiet, residential landscape of Tiverton, the high school campus is easily accessed via main regional thoroughfares that connect the area to nearby coastal towns. Visitors typically arrive by car, as the venue sits within a suburban setting where personal vehicles are the primary mode of transportation. The nearest major airport is T.F. Green International (PVD), located approximately 30 miles away, which usually requires a 40 to 50-minute drive depending on local traffic flow. Parking at the school is generally straightforward, with dedicated lots available on-site that accommodate spectators and team buses for most events.
While public transit options are extremely limited in this rural-suburban pocket, rideshare services like Uber and Lyft are available, though they may have longer wait times during peak event conclusion hours. For those driving from out of town, navigating the local backroads is fairly simple, but it is wise to monitor GPS for minor congestion during school release times or major varsity matchups. Planning your arrival at least 30 minutes before the scheduled start time is recommended to ensure convenient parking and a relaxed walk to the fields or gymnasium. Always double-check event-specific parking instructions if you are attending a large-scale tournament or special community function held on school grounds.
Where to Stay
Visitors to Tiverton often choose to stay in nearby Fall River, Massachusetts, or Newport, Rhode Island, as these areas offer a greater density of hotel options within a short 15 to 20-minute drive. For teams looking for proximity, Fall River provides a variety of reliable mid-range hotels that cater well to groups and families traveling for weekend competitions. If your schedule allows for a bit of leisure, staying closer to the Newport area provides a more scenic coastal experience, though prices can spike significantly during peak summer months and major event weekends.
Most visiting groups prefer booking in the Fall River cluster due to its direct highway access to the school, making the daily commute predictable and quick. When planning your trip, consider booking your accommodations several weeks in advance, especially during the busy fall sports season or spring tournament windows. Utilizing hotels with flexible cancellation policies is a smart tactic for travel teams, as schedules for high school sports can occasionally shift due to weather or bracket changes. Always confirm that your chosen location offers adequate parking for larger vehicles if you are traveling with a team bus or multiple carpools.

Battleship Cove
4.5 miLocated in nearby Fall River, this historic maritime museum features impressive naval vessels that are fascinating to explore. It is a fantastic destination for groups and families interested in history and engineering. The drive is short and takes you right across the bridge into Massachusetts. Plan to spend a few hours here if you have a morning or afternoon free from athletic obligations.
Lizzie Borden House
4.8 miThis famous historical site offers guided tours that provide a unique glimpse into one of the most mysterious chapters of local history. It is a popular attraction for visitors looking for something different during their stay in the area. The site is located in the heart of Fall River and is easy to find. Be sure to check their tour schedule online before making the drive over.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ter brings cold temperatures and occasional snow or icy conditions to the area. Visitors should pack heavy coats, hats, and gloves for outdoor events or transit. Driving can be slower, so allow extra time for your commute if a storm is in the forecast. Most indoor facilities are well-heated for comfort.
Spring & early summer
Spring weather is variable, often oscillating between mild sunshine and cool, rainy days. It is essential to dress in layers to stay comfortable throughout the day. The fields may be soft after rain, so wear appropriate footwear. This is a very active season for outdoor sports across the region.
Mid-summer
Mid-summer is warm and humid, making it the perfect time for light, breathable clothing. Stay hydrated during outdoor events, as the sun can be intense even if there is a coastal breeze. Most outdoor venues provide limited shade, so consider bringing your own umbrellas or hats. Enjoy the beautiful local scenery.
Fall season
Fall is arguably the most pleasant season, featuring cool mornings and comfortable, sunny afternoons. The foliage in the surrounding areas is stunning, making the drive to the venue quite scenic. A light jacket is usually sufficient, though you might want a warmer layer for evening games. It is peak season.
Rain & snow
Rain can occur during any season, often accompanied by strong coastal winds. Always have a waterproof jacket and sturdy shoes on hand for walking between parking areas and fields. Snow is primarily a winter factor, usually handled quickly by local road crews. Check local forecasts before traveling during any storm.
